Transaction 33b74cc859fe20e60cb3ab4eae88dc05e146c5d4295a415891e39f446e5f91a9

1 Input
2 Outputs
  • 33b74cc859fe20e60cb3ab4eae88dc05e146c5d4295a415891e39f446e5f91a9:0
  • value  527103
    address  3K5jvc6Eb61ZEZNuXfxGwrfAdghuLrLvWD
  • 33b74cc859fe20e60cb3ab4eae88dc05e146c5d4295a415891e39f446e5f91a9:1
  • value  87506854
    address  1M2Mfhd8DS85BgAryAnXPq87nGYQMDarbn